    Surfersvillage Global Surf News, 2 April, 2009 : - - The most comprehensive print coverage of the year in surfing, ever put together, will start shipping at the end of April 2009 to distributors and purchasers worldwide. The Surfing Year Book provides the complete package of news, features, results, opinions and photography, offering an insider’s view of everything that matters in each of the world’s surfing regions

    The Surfing Yearbook enables you to keep and treasure the full year in surfing in this handsomely bound hard cover gold-leaf lettered 240-page illustrated coffee table book and reference work, that documents and explains everything that happened in the world of surfing in 2008, and previews important events and players of 2009 and beyond

    A Who's Who in Surfing: 

    Renowned surfing journalist Phil Jarratt, as managing editor, led a plethora of surfing’s 'who’s who' in compiling the book, including, Mark Richards, Rabbit Bartholomew, Fernando Aguerre, Pablo Zannochi, Paul Holmes, Tommy Leitch, Nick Carroll, Drew Kampion, Tim Baker, Kirk Wilcox, Nat Young, Shaun Tomson, Tim Bonython, Paul Botha, Jason Childs, Gibus de Soultrait, Sam Bleakley, Bernie Baker, Peter Townend, Reinaldo Andraus, Steve Robertson, Sean Davey, Bernard Testemale, Mickey Smith, Alex Laurel, Greg Rabajac, Swilly, Ted Grambeau, Tim McKenna, Frank Quirarte, John Callahan, Tony Harrington, Jake White, Barry Tuck, Terry Kavanagh, Lucia Griggi, Sobranski Yves, Eric Chauche, Billy Wilmot, Greg Cruse, Aleko Stergiou, Gatica Emiliano, Covered ImagesAquashot and a host of others.

    Everything that happened in the world of surfing in 2008 is included in the book, highlights are;- 

    • The SV Almanac: week by week, all the surfing news
    • Analysis and opinion by surfing’s leading opinion makers
    • Photo essays from the best surf photographers around the world
    • Profiles of all the leading surfers of 2008
    • Inside the industry: who’s movin’, who’s shakin’

    • Ocean environmental issues, weather and swell reports
    • Association of Surfing Professionals year review
    • International Surfing Association year review
    • Contest results, region by region, from smallest to biggest
    • Global directory of surfing products and services
      

    Re-evolution in surfing publications

    Endorsed officially by the International Surfing Association and featuring the ASP World Tour Annual Revue, The Surfing Yearbook is the first book ever to cover surfing in all its territories, large and small, around the world. The book has successfully achieved and exceeded what managing editor Phil Jarratt said at the outset of this project as follows;

    “What we’re aiming to do with The Surfing Yearbook is to present a fully-rounded picture of surfing that will appeal to everyone in the sport, culture and industry, from the lowliest grom surfing in his first amateur comp to the high-rolling CEO of the biggest surf corporations. We’re targeting the grom first because we know the CEOs will follow."

    Phil expanded, "Whilst the book will include contest results from all over the world, competitive surfing is not its sole focus. For every surfer who has to know who won what and how, there is another who is far more interested in swell prediction, the environment and how climate change might affect the surf, or how surfboard design was progressed during the year".
